description
The Stroke Communication Support Service is a key source of after care for people who experience communication difficulties after stroke and their carers, offering bespoke non time-limited interventions in one-to-one and group settings depending on the needs and goals of the service user. The service is unique in providing vital psychological and practical support at a well identified well-being low point: there is no other service meeting this need.
The service offers structured communication workshops offering support with a range of communication needs and looking at practical support with daily activities and supporting people back into employment, assisting both stroke sufferer and an employer with practical ways to support patient's return to work. It is particularly important, as a significant percentage of people using the service are of the working age.
Prior to the pandemic, home visits and telephone appointments made up the majority of contacts undertaken with service users, but the service has adapted well to the new, remote ways of working. Unexpectedly, online offer of one-to-one and group support was very well received by the stroke survivors and carers. These were also attended by people who would have not attended face-to-face appointments due to difficulty with traveling and gave an opportunity to create additional groups, attended by people from wider geographical areas.
The service covers geographical areas of Southampton and Hampshire, including: South West, Southampton, South East, Fareham & Gosport, Mid & North, and North East Hampshire and Farnham.
